ASTM WK87800

New Test Method for Standard Test Method for Analysis of Amphibole and Serpentine Minerals in Talc and Other Bulk Mineral Powders by Polarized Light Microscopy

1. Scope
This replaces the older WK30024 which was kicked around for years and even went to ballot a couple times. It needs to be resurrected and reactivated as regulatory agencies and consumers are interested in its future. SCOPE: Testing bulk materials from consumer products such as cosmetics and related talc-containing materials for asbestos.
Keywords
Talc, Asbestos, Cosmetics, PLM, TEM, XRD, Gravimetric Reduction, Point Counting
